Incorrect. The W36 finder stripe was an available option for $15.80 on any 68 442. Choosing this option automatically deleted (with option code Y74) the GT pinstripe (Option code Y70) that was standard on the 442. Ordering this option necessitated that the fender numbers be located slightly aft and below the factory number location for a non-W36 stripe car.

The irony is that alot of 68 442 have the stripe painted incorrectly because the numbers are in a different place with the strip. Every time a 68 442 is repainted they add the strip in the wrong place because they don't move the numbers to make the strip correct. The car in the picture has the numbers in the correct place but no strip.
